8000-10000元
源汇区314号
工作内容
1. 架构设计与实现
负责公司核心产品的后端架构设计与技术落地,主导系统分层架构、分布式组件设计,确保系统高可用、高性能及可扩展性,涉及微服务架构的规划与搭建。
2. 需求分析与方案设计
深度参与产品需求评审,与产品、前端、测试团队协同拆解技术方案,结合业务场景提出高效可行的技术选型与优化建议,包括微服务等相关技术应用。
3. 全流程开发管理
承担核心模块编码任务,遵循代码规范完成高质量开发、单元测试及接口文档编写,推动功能从设计到上线的全流程落地,参与微服务模块的开发与联调。
4. 系统维护与优化
持续优化现有系统性能(如数据库索引、接口响应效率),快速定位并解决线上故障,保障服务稳定运行,对微服务系统进行日常维护与优化。
5. 技术创新与引入
跟踪 Java 领域技术趋势,研究并引入前沿技术,提升产品技术竞争力,探索微服务相关技术的创新应用。
1. 学历与经验
计算机相关专业本科及以上学历,5 年以上 Java 后端开发经验,具备微服务或分布式系统开发经验优先。
2. 核心技术能力
精通 Java 编程语言,熟练掌握 JVM 原理、多线程编程、网络编程等底层技术;
深度使用 Spring Boot、MyBatis 等主流技术栈,了解微服务架构(如 Spring Cloud 等);
扎实的数据结构与算法基础,能熟练运用设计模式优化代码结构;
熟悉 Linux 系统操作,精通 Git 版本控制,具备 CI/CD 流程实践经验。
3. 问题解决能力
能独立分析复杂业务场景,设计高扩展性技术方案;
熟练使用 MySQL 调优工具、APM 工具定位系统瓶颈,具备微服务问题排查能力。
4. 职业素养
良好的沟通协作能力,能高效对接跨团队需求,推动技术方案落地;
结果导向,具备强烈责任心,能在压力下高效解决线上故障与业务需求。
以担保或任何理由索取财物,扣押证照,均涉嫌违法,请提高警惕